Best time to go to Billinudgel

The best time to visit Billinudgel is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January74.7°F (23.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
February74.1°F (23.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March72.9°F (22.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April69.1°F (20.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
May64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
July59.5°F (15.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
September64.4°F (18.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
October67.3°F (19.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November70.5°F (21.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December72.9°F (22.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Billinudgel

To visit Billinudgel, you can fly into two major airports: Gold Coast, QLD (OOL-Coolangatta) and Ballina, NSW (BNK-Ballina - Byron Gateway). Gold Coast Airport is located 37.0km away, with nearby hotels like Sofitel Gold Coast Broadbeach and The Star Grand at The Star Gold Coast, both 17.7km from the airport. Ballina Airport is also 37.0km away, with options such as Crystalbrook Byron, 17.7km from the airport, and Ramada Hotel and Suites, just 3.2km away. Another option is Lismore Airport, 45.1km away, with hotels including Lismore Gateway Motel and Lismore Bounty Workers Club Motel, both 3.2km from the airport.

What's the seasonal weather in Billinudgel?

The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 16°C. The rainiest months in Billinudgel are March, February, January and December, with each month seeing an average of 176 mm of rainfall.
